Winter Weather Advisory North and East of Springfield

Snow and a light wintry mix have led to slick roads in the eastern Ozarks and around the Lake of the Ozarks Friday afternoon.

A Winter Weather Advisory is in effect for those areas through 4 p.m. Friday.

We’ve had report of numerous slide-offs around the Osage Beach/Lake of the Ozarks region.

The National Weather Service says snow and sleet accumulations up to one inch are possible through Friday afternoon.

Roads, and especially bridges and overpasses, are slick and hazardous in parts of central Missouri. Plan on slippery road conditions.

Reports from law enforcement have indicated multiple accidents are occurring on westbound Highway 54 from Eldon to Eugene.

Hazardous conditions will continue through the evening commute.

A crash at Highway 65 and Kearney in Springfield tied up traffic starting around Noon, with all lanes at a standstill on northbound 65.
